5J Iberian Ham5J Iberian ham is made from the hind legs of Spanish Iberian black pigs, processed using traditional methods such as salting, air-drying, and long-term fermentation. The main ingredient is the Iberian black pig leg, with no additives added during production—maturation is achieved naturally through environmental conditions.

Spanish PaellaPaella is a traditional Spanish dish made with rice as the main ingredient, combined with various fresh seafood such as shrimp, crab, and shellfish, and cooked with spices and tomatoes. Its distinctive feature is the use of high-quality rice and saffron, which gives the rice an attractive golden-yellow color.

Spanish-Style Ham SaladSpanish-Style Ham Salad is a cold dish that incorporates characteristic Spanish ingredients. Main components include Iberian or Serrano ham, mixed greens (such as romaine lettuce and arugula), cherry tomatoes, hard-boiled eggs, olives, and Manchego cheese. To prepare, wash and tear the greens into bite-sized pieces, combine with halved cherry tomatoes, sliced hard-boiled eggs, olives, and cubed cheese in a salad bowl. The ham is thinly sliced or cut into strips and arranged on top. It is typically dressed with a classic Spanish vinaigrette made from extra virgin olive oil, sherry vinegar, minced garlic, and a pinch of salt. The combination highlights the savory ham and fresh vegetables.
Spanish-Style MeatballsSpanish-Style Meatballs is a dish that incorporates characteristic Spanish seasonings. Main ingredients include minced pork or beef, onion, garlic, breadcrumbs, egg, and Parmesan cheese. The meatballs are typically pan-fried in olive oil until golden brown, then simmered in a rich sauce made from tomatoes, onions, bell peppers, and Spanish smoked paprika (Pimentón). The preparation is straightforward, resulting in firm, juicy meatballs coated in a flavorful, smoky sauce.
